The Securities and Exchange Commission of Pakistan mandates that regulated persons, including securities brokers, insurers, and NBFCs, implement risk-based anti-money laundering and counter-terrorist financing frameworks. These entities must conduct customer due diligence, identify beneficial owners, and apply enhanced due diligence for high-risk customers such as politically exposed persons or those from non-compliant jurisdictions. The regulations specify simplified due diligence thresholds, such as an annual premium limit of Rs. 100,000 for life insurance, and require the filing of Suspicious Transaction Reports when due diligence cannot be completed or suspicion arises.
